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(667)

Side by Side Diff: chrome/browser/resources/md_history/app.vulcanized.html

Issue 2643533003: MD History: Use one-way binding for history query state. (Closed)
Patch Set: Remove wrapper function Created 3 years, 11 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View unified diff | Download patch
OLDNEW
1 <html><head><!-- 1 <html><head><!--
2 @license 2 @license
3 Copyright (c) 2014 The Polymer Project Authors. All rights reserved. 3 Copyright (c) 2014 The Polymer Project Authors. All rights reserved.
4 This code may only be used under the BSD style license found at http://polymer.g ithub.io/LICENSE.txt 4 This code may only be used under the BSD style license found at http://polymer.g ithub.io/LICENSE.txt
5 The complete set of authors may be found at http://polymer.github.io/AUTHORS.txt 5 The complete set of authors may be found at http://polymer.github.io/AUTHORS.txt
6 The complete set of contributors may be found at http://polymer.github.io/CONTRI BUTORS.txt 6 The complete set of contributors may be found at http://polymer.github.io/CONTRI BUTORS.txt
7 Code distributed by Google as part of the polymer project is also 7 Code distributed by Google as part of the polymer project is also
8 subject to an additional IP rights grant found at http://polymer.github.io/PATEN TS.txt 8 subject to an additional IP rights grant found at http://polymer.github.io/PATEN TS.txt
9 --><!-- 9 --><!--
10 @license 10 @license
(...skipping 2405 matching lines...) Expand 10 before | Expand all | Expand 10 after
2416 </paper-button> 2416 </paper-button>
2417 <paper-button id="delete-button" on-tap="onDeleteTap_"> 2417 <paper-button id="delete-button" on-tap="onDeleteTap_">
2418 $i18n{delete} 2418 $i18n{delete}
2419 </paper-button> 2419 </paper-button>
2420 </div> 2420 </div>
2421 </div> 2421 </div>
2422 </template> 2422 </template>
2423 </div> 2423 </div>
2424 <template is="dom-if" if="[[isGroupedMode]]"> 2424 <template is="dom-if" if="[[isGroupedMode]]">
2425 <div id="grouped-buttons-container"> 2425 <div id="grouped-buttons-container">
2426 <paper-tabs attr-for-selected="value" selected="{{groupedRange}}"> 2426 <paper-tabs attr-for-selected="value" selected="[[groupedRange]]" on-iro n-select="onTabSelected_">
2427 <paper-tab value="0">$i18n{rangeAllTime}</paper-tab> 2427 <paper-tab value="0">$i18n{rangeAllTime}</paper-tab>
2428 <paper-tab value="1">$i18n{rangeWeek}</paper-tab> 2428 <paper-tab value="1">$i18n{rangeWeek}</paper-tab>
2429 <paper-tab value="2">$i18n{rangeMonth}</paper-tab> 2429 <paper-tab value="2">$i18n{rangeMonth}</paper-tab>
2430 </paper-tabs> 2430 </paper-tabs>
2431 <div id="grouped-nav-container"> 2431 <div id="grouped-nav-container">
2432 <span id="grouped-date"> 2432 <span id="grouped-date">
2433 [[getHistoryInterval_(queryInfo)]] 2433 [[getHistoryInterval_(queryInfo)]]
2434 </span> 2434 </span>
2435 <button is="paper-icon-button-light" id="today-button" class="icon-but ton" title="$i18n{rangeToday}" on-tap="onTodayTap_" disabled="[[isToday_(grouped Offset)]]"> 2435 <button is="paper-icon-button-light" id="today-button" class="icon-but ton" title="$i18n{rangeToday}" on-tap="onTodayTap_" disabled="[[isToday_(grouped Offset)]]">
2436 <iron-icon icon="history:today"></iron-icon> 2436 <iron-icon icon="history:today"></iron-icon>
(...skipping 840 matching lines...) Expand 10 before | Expand all | Expand 10 after
3277 3277
3278 dialog .body { 3278 dialog .body {
3279 white-space: pre-wrap; 3279 white-space: pre-wrap;
3280 } 3280 }
3281 3281
3282 </style> 3282 </style>
3283 <iron-pages id="content" attr-for-selected="id" selected="[[selectedPage_]]" fallback-selection="infinite-list"> 3283 <iron-pages id="content" attr-for-selected="id" selected="[[selectedPage_]]" fallback-selection="infinite-list">
3284 <history-list id="infinite-list" querying="[[queryState.querying]]" search ed-term="[[queryResult.info.term]]"> 3284 <history-list id="infinite-list" querying="[[queryState.querying]]" search ed-term="[[queryResult.info.term]]">
3285 </history-list> 3285 </history-list>
3286 <template is="dom-if" if="[[grouped]]"> 3286 <template is="dom-if" if="[[grouped]]">
3287 <history-grouped-list id="grouped-list" range="[[groupedRange]]" query-i nterval="[[queryResult.info.queryInterval]]" searched-term="[[queryResult.info.t erm]]"> 3287 <history-grouped-list id="grouped-list" range="[[queryState.range]]" que ry-interval="[[queryResult.info.queryInterval]]" searched-term="[[queryResult.in fo.term]]">
3288 </history-grouped-list> 3288 </history-grouped-list>
3289 </template> 3289 </template>
3290 </iron-pages> 3290 </iron-pages>
3291 3291
3292 <template is="cr-lazy-render" id="dialog"> 3292 <template is="cr-lazy-render" id="dialog">
3293 <dialog is="cr-dialog"> 3293 <dialog is="cr-dialog">
3294 <div class="title">$i18n{removeSelected}</div> 3294 <div class="title">$i18n{removeSelected}</div>
3295 <div class="body">$i18n{deleteWarning}</div> 3295 <div class="body">$i18n{deleteWarning}</div>
3296 <div class="button-container"> 3296 <div class="button-container">
3297 <paper-button class="cancel-button" on-tap="onDialogCancelTap_"> 3297 <paper-button class="cancel-button" on-tap="onDialogCancelTap_">
(...skipping 421 matching lines...) Expand 10 before | Expand all | Expand 10 after
3719 transition: opacity 500ms; 3719 transition: opacity 500ms;
3720 } 3720 }
3721 3721
3722 :host([toolbar-shadow_]) #drop-shadow { 3722 :host([toolbar-shadow_]) #drop-shadow {
3723 opacity: 1; 3723 opacity: 1;
3724 } 3724 }
3725 3725
3726 </style> 3726 </style>
3727 <history-query-manager query-state="{{queryState_}}" query-result="[[queryRe sult_]]"> 3727 <history-query-manager query-state="{{queryState_}}" query-result="[[queryRe sult_]]">
3728 </history-query-manager> 3728 </history-query-manager>
3729 <history-router selected-page="{{selectedPage_}}" query-state="{{queryState_ }}"> 3729 <history-router selected-page="{{selectedPage_}}" query-state="[[queryState_ ]]">
3730 </history-router> 3730 </history-router>
3731 <history-toolbar id="toolbar" grouped-offset="{{queryState_.groupedOffset}}" grouped-range="{{queryState_.range}}" has-drawer="[[hasDrawer_]]" has-more-resu lts="[[!queryResult_.info.finished]]" is-grouped-mode="{{grouped_}}" query-info= "[[queryResult_.info]]" querying="[[queryState_.querying]]" search-term="{{query State_.searchTerm}}" show-menu-promo="[[showMenuPromo_]]" show-sync-notice="[[sh owSyncNotice_(hasSyncedResults, selectedPage_)]]" spinner-active="[[shouldShowSp inner_(queryState_.querying, 3731 <history-toolbar id="toolbar" grouped-offset="[[queryState_.groupedOffset]]" grouped-range="[[queryState_.range]]" has-drawer="[[hasDrawer_]]" has-more-resu lts="[[!queryResult_.info.finished]]" is-grouped-mode="[[grouped_]]" query-info= "[[queryResult_.info]]" querying="[[queryState_.querying]]" search-term="[[query State_.searchTerm]]" show-menu-promo="[[showMenuPromo_]]" show-sync-notice="[[sh owSyncNotice_(hasSyncedResults, selectedPage_)]]" spinner-active="[[shouldShowSp inner_(queryState_.querying,
3732 queryState_.incremental, 3732 queryState_.incremental,
3733 queryState_.searchTerm)]]"> 3733 queryState_.searchTerm)]]">
3734 </history-toolbar> 3734 </history-toolbar>
3735 3735
3736 <div id="main-container"> 3736 <div id="main-container">
3737 <history-side-bar id="content-side-bar" selected-page="{{selectedPage_}}" show-footer="[[showSidebarFooter]]" hidden$="[[hasDrawer_]]"> 3737 <history-side-bar id="content-side-bar" selected-page="{{selectedPage_}}" show-footer="[[showSidebarFooter]]" hidden$="[[hasDrawer_]]">
3738 </history-side-bar> 3738 </history-side-bar>
3739 <iron-pages id="content" attr-for-selected="path" fallback-selection="hist ory" selected="[[getSelectedPage_(selectedPage_, items)]]" items="{{items}}"> 3739 <iron-pages id="content" attr-for-selected="path" fallback-selection="hist ory" selected="[[getSelectedPage_(selectedPage_, items)]]" items="{{items}}">
3740 <history-list-container id="history" query-state="{{queryState_}}" query -result="[[queryResult_]]" grouped="[[grouped_]]" grouped-range="{{queryState_.r ange}}" path="history"> 3740 <history-list-container id="history" query-state="[[queryState_]]" query -result="[[queryResult_]]" grouped="[[grouped_]]" path="history">
3741 </history-list-container> 3741 </history-list-container>
3742 <template is="dom-if" if="[[syncedTabsSelected_(selectedPage_)]]"> 3742 <template is="dom-if" if="[[syncedTabsSelected_(selectedPage_)]]">
3743 <history-synced-device-manager id="synced-devices" session-list="[[que ryResult_.sessionList]]" search-term="[[queryState_.searchTerm]]" sign-in-state= "[[isUserSignedIn_]]" path="syncedTabs"> 3743 <history-synced-device-manager id="synced-devices" session-list="[[que ryResult_.sessionList]]" search-term="[[queryState_.searchTerm]]" sign-in-state= "[[isUserSignedIn_]]" path="syncedTabs">
3744 </history-synced-device-manager> 3744 </history-synced-device-manager>
3745 </template> 3745 </template>
3746 </iron-pages> 3746 </iron-pages>
3747 <div id="drop-shadow"></div> 3747 <div id="drop-shadow"></div>
3748 </div> 3748 </div>
3749 3749
3750 <template is="cr-lazy-render" id="drawer"> 3750 <template is="cr-lazy-render" id="drawer">
3751 <dialog is="cr-drawer" swipe-open=""> 3751 <dialog is="cr-drawer" swipe-open="">
3752 <div class="drawer-header">$i18n{title}</div> 3752 <div class="drawer-header">$i18n{title}</div>
3753 <history-side-bar id="drawer-side-bar" class="drawer-content" selected-p age="{{selectedPage_}}" show-footer="[[showSidebarFooter]]"> 3753 <history-side-bar id="drawer-side-bar" class="drawer-content" selected-p age="{{selectedPage_}}" show-footer="[[showSidebarFooter]]">
3754 </history-side-bar> 3754 </history-side-bar>
3755 </dialog> 3755 </dialog>
3756 </template> 3756 </template>
3757 3757
3758 <iron-media-query query="(max-width: 1023px)" query-matches="{{hasDrawer_}}" > 3758 <iron-media-query query="(max-width: 1023px)" query-matches="{{hasDrawer_}}" >
3759 </iron-media-query> 3759 </iron-media-query>
3760 </template> 3760 </template>
3761 </dom-module> 3761 </dom-module>
3762 <script src="app.crisper.js"></script></body></html> 3762 <script src="app.crisper.js"></script></body></html>
OLDNEW
« no previous file with comments | « chrome/browser/resources/md_history/app.crisper.js ('k') | chrome/browser/resources/md_history/history_toolbar.html »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698